.Login-module__0PyEKq__section{justify-content:center;width:100%;padding:40px 16px 56px;display:flex}.Login-module__0PyEKq__card{background:var(--nav-shell-bg);border-radius:12px;flex-direction:column;align-items:center;width:min(100%,660px);min-height:670px;padding:52px 34px 64px;display:flex;box-shadow:inset 0 1px #ffffff61,0 8px 18px #311f1233}.Login-module__0PyEKq__logo{width:116px;height:auto;color:var(--nav-brand-mark);margin-bottom:28px}.Login-module__0PyEKq__title{color:var(--nav-brand-text);letter-spacing:.02em;text-align:center;text-shadow:0 1px 0 var(--nav-brand-title-highlight),0 -1px 2px var(--nav-brand-title-shadow);margin-bottom:42px;font-size:clamp(2.2rem,4vw,3.1rem);font-weight:800;line-height:1}.Login-module__0PyEKq__copy{color:#18120f;text-align:center;margin-bottom:36px;font-size:1rem;line-height:1.5}.Login-module__0PyEKq__form{flex-direction:column;width:100%;margin-top:8px;display:flex}.Login-module__0PyEKq__label{color:var(--nav-brand-text);margin-bottom:10px;padding-left:8px;font-size:clamp(1rem,1.6vw,1.85rem);font-weight:600;line-height:1.1}.Login-module__0PyEKq__input{color:#1f1715;background:#fff;border:1px solid #71574129;border-radius:8px;outline:none;width:100%;height:54px;padding:0 14px;font-size:1rem;font-weight:600;box-shadow:inset 0 1px 2px #0000000d}.Login-module__0PyEKq__input::placeholder{color:#8f8b88}.Login-module__0PyEKq__input:focus{border-color:#9d71728c;box-shadow:inset 0 1px 2px #0000000d,0 0 0 3px #9d717224}.Login-module__0PyEKq__button{background:var(--nav-cta-bg);min-width:184px;color:var(--nav-cta-text);letter-spacing:.01em;cursor:pointer;border:0;border-radius:10px;align-self:center;margin-top:72px;padding:14px 30px;font-size:1.05rem;font-weight:700;transition:background-color .2s,transform .2s,box-shadow .2s}.Login-module__0PyEKq__button:hover{background:var(--nav-cta-hover-bg);transform:translateY(-1px);box-shadow:0 8px 14px #7b4f5729}.Login-module__0PyEKq__button:active{background:var(--nav-cta-active-bg);transform:translateY(0)}.Login-module__0PyEKq__loggedIn{color:#18120f;margin-top:8px;font-size:1.1rem}@media (max-width:849px){.Login-module__0PyEKq__section{padding:28px 12px 40px}.Login-module__0PyEKq__card{min-height:auto;padding:34px 20px 40px}.Login-module__0PyEKq__title,.Login-module__0PyEKq__copy{margin-bottom:28px}.Login-module__0PyEKq__button{width:100%;margin-top:40px}}
.Navigation-module__l8qRma__header{z-index:1000;border:1px var(--nav-brand-text)solid;background:var(--nav-shell-bg);border-radius:10px;flex-wrap:wrap;justify-content:space-between;align-items:center;gap:20px;margin:0;padding:14px 40px;display:flex;position:fixed;top:16px;left:16px;right:16px;box-shadow:inset 0 1px #ffffff73,0 6px 18px #311f1229}.Navigation-module__l8qRma__offset{height:94px}.Navigation-module__l8qRma__brand{min-width:0;color:var(--nav-brand-text);align-items:center;gap:12px;display:inline-flex}.Navigation-module__l8qRma__brandMark{width:54px;height:auto;color:var(--nav-brand-mark);flex:none}.Navigation-module__l8qRma__brandText{letter-spacing:.01em;color:var(--nav-brand-text);text-shadow:0 1px 0 var(--nav-brand-title-highlight),0 -1px 2px var(--nav-brand-title-shadow);font-size:2rem;font-weight:800;line-height:1}.Navigation-module__l8qRma__menuButton{width:46px;height:46px;color:var(--nav-link-text);cursor:pointer;background:#ffffff29;border:0;border-radius:10px;justify-content:center;align-items:center;margin-left:auto;transition:background-color .2s,transform .2s;display:none}.Navigation-module__l8qRma__menuButton:hover{background:#ffffff42}.Navigation-module__l8qRma__menuButton:active{transform:scale(.98)}.Navigation-module__l8qRma__menuButtonOpen{background:#ffffff47}.Navigation-module__l8qRma__menuButtonOpen .Navigation-module__l8qRma__menuIcon{background:0 0}.Navigation-module__l8qRma__menuButtonOpen .Navigation-module__l8qRma__menuIcon:before{transform:translateY(6px)rotate(45deg)}.Navigation-module__l8qRma__menuButtonOpen .Navigation-module__l8qRma__menuIcon:after{transform:translateY(-6px)rotate(-45deg)}.Navigation-module__l8qRma__menuIcon,.Navigation-module__l8qRma__menuIcon:before,.Navigation-module__l8qRma__menuIcon:after{background:currentColor;border-radius:999px;width:20px;height:2px;transition:transform .2s,opacity .2s;display:block}.Navigation-module__l8qRma__menuIcon{position:relative}.Navigation-module__l8qRma__menuIcon:before,.Navigation-module__l8qRma__menuIcon:after{content:"";position:absolute;left:0}.Navigation-module__l8qRma__menuIcon:before{top:-6px}.Navigation-module__l8qRma__menuIcon:after{top:6px}.Navigation-module__l8qRma__navDesktop{color:var(--nav-bar-text);flex:auto;justify-content:flex-end;align-items:center;gap:12px;display:flex}.Navigation-module__l8qRma__navMobile{display:none}.Navigation-module__l8qRma__link{letter-spacing:-.01em;min-height:40px;color:var(--nav-link-text);border-radius:10px;justify-content:center;align-items:center;padding:0 14px;font-size:.96rem;font-weight:600;transition:filter .2s,background-color .2s,color .2s,transform .2s,box-shadow .2s;display:inline-flex}.Navigation-module__l8qRma__link:hover{background:var(--nav-link-hover-bg);color:var(--nav-link-hover-text);filter:brightness(1.04)}.Navigation-module__l8qRma__active{background:var(--nav-link-active-bg);color:var(--nav-link-active-text);filter:brightness(1.08)}.Navigation-module__l8qRma__cta{background:var(--nav-cta-bg);min-width:132px;color:var(--nav-cta-text);padding:0 18px;box-shadow:inset 0 1px #ffffff1f}.Navigation-module__l8qRma__cta:hover{background:var(--nav-cta-hover-bg);color:var(--nav-cta-hover-text);transform:translateY(-1px);box-shadow:inset 0 1px #ffffff2e,0 6px 14px #7b4f5729}.Navigation-module__l8qRma__cta.Navigation-module__l8qRma__active{background:var(--nav-cta-active-bg);color:var(--nav-cta-active-text)}@media (max-width:849px){.Navigation-module__l8qRma__header{align-items:center;padding:16px 30px;top:12px;left:12px;right:12px}.Navigation-module__l8qRma__offset{height:96px}.Navigation-module__l8qRma__brand{flex:auto;min-width:0}.Navigation-module__l8qRma__brandText{font-size:1.7rem}.Navigation-module__l8qRma__menuButton{display:inline-flex}.Navigation-module__l8qRma__navDesktop{display:none}.Navigation-module__l8qRma__navMobile{z-index:999;border:1px var(--nav-brand-text)solid;background:var(--nav-shell-bg);opacity:0;visibility:hidden;pointer-events:none;border-radius:28px;flex-direction:column;align-items:stretch;gap:10px;padding:14px;transition:opacity .24s,transform .28s,visibility .28s step-end;display:flex;position:fixed;top:108px;left:12px;right:12px;transform:translateY(-12px)scale(.98);box-shadow:inset 0 1px #ffffff73,0 12px 24px #311f122e}.Navigation-module__l8qRma__navOpen{opacity:1;visibility:visible;pointer-events:auto;transition:opacity .24s,transform .28s,visibility step-start;transform:translateY(0)scale(1)}.Navigation-module__l8qRma__offsetMenuOpen{height:346px}.Navigation-module__l8qRma__link{justify-content:center;width:100%}.Navigation-module__l8qRma__cta{width:100%}}
.Message-module__1-KUSa__section{width:100%;min-height:calc(100vh - 120px);padding:16px}.Message-module__1-KUSa__card{border:0;border-radius:10px;flex-direction:column;align-items:center;gap:30px;width:100%;min-height:calc(100vh - 152px);padding:40px 16px 56px;display:flex}.Message-module__1-KUSa__brandMark{width:100px}@media (max-width:849px){.Message-module__1-KUSa__section{min-height:calc(100vh - 104px);padding:12px}.Message-module__1-KUSa__card{border-radius:8px;min-height:calc(100vh - 128px)}}
.Footer-module__Grjkva__footer{background:#75684f;overflow:hidden;box-shadow:0 8px 18px #00000029}.Footer-module__Grjkva__top{align-items:center;gap:28px;min-height:82px;padding:18px 28px;display:flex}.Footer-module__Grjkva__logo{color:#3d3223;flex:none;width:44px;height:auto}.Footer-module__Grjkva__text{color:#fbf8f2;font-size:1.05rem;font-weight:500;line-height:1.4}.Footer-module__Grjkva__bottom{color:#f6f1e6;background:#4a3d29;justify-content:center;align-items:center;gap:28px;min-height:36px;padding:8px 20px;font-size:.92rem;display:flex}@media (max-width:640px){.Footer-module__Grjkva__top{gap:18px;padding:16px 18px}.Footer-module__Grjkva__text{font-size:.96rem}.Footer-module__Grjkva__bottom{flex-direction:column;gap:4px;padding:10px 16px}}
.Signet-module__xLfwRG__section{width:100%;min-height:calc(100vh - 120px);padding:16px}.Signet-module__xLfwRG__iframe{background:#fff;border:0;border-radius:10px;width:100%;min-height:calc(100vh - 152px);display:block}@media (max-width:849px){.Signet-module__xLfwRG__section{min-height:calc(100vh - 104px);padding:12px}.Signet-module__xLfwRG__iframe{border-radius:8px;min-height:calc(100vh - 128px)}}
